The Latin America, Middle East and Africa Airborne Sensors Market would witness market growth of 7.1% CAGR during the forecast period (2022-2028).

The rise in international terrorism threats is significantly responsible for the massive growth of the airborne sensors industry. Furthermore, increased defense and military budgets in both developing as well as developed countries are likely to boost the demand for advanced airborne sensor solutions in the future years, thus driving the market growth. As a result of technological improvements and increased R&D investment, the airborne sensor market is quickly developing. In August 2020, Thales Group, for example, launched I-Master, airborne surveillance radar.

The utilization of airborne sensors in this region is rapidly increasing. According to the Institute of Electrical and Electronics Engineers, in South Africa, remote sensing technology has advanced to the point where it is now used in several applications, including mining exploration, mapping, environmental monitoring, agriculture, and a variety of other applications. Photography (including stereo), multispectral or hyperspectral photography (several infrared bands), laser scanner/lidar, magnetic sensors (magnetometers), imaging radar, and gravity sensors are among the sensors used. Specialized airborne sensors are urgently required to allow South African technologists to build new and novel remote sensing applications to enhance the images available from current, very limited data sources.

In addition, a significant proportion of Africa is covered by forests. According to the African Natural Resources Center, forests cover between 21 and 23 % of Africa's total geographical area. Forest endowments, on the other hand, vary greatly across Africa's many regions and countries, with significantly higher proportions in the region's central and southern continents. With a large prevalence of forests, the African government is also leveraging airborne sensors for forestry surveillance. These factors are expediting the growth of the regional airborne sensing market.

The Brazil market dominated the LAMEA Airborne Sensors Market by Country in 2021, and would continue to be a dominant market till 2028; thereby, achieving a market value of $182.3 million by 2028. The Argentina market is estimated to grow at a CAGR of 7.7% during (2022 - 2028). Additionally, The UAE market would witness a CAGR of 6.8% during (2022 - 2028).
